The major highlight of Khayar lake trek is the view of Annapurna massif over the magnificent Khayar Lake at 4827m. The titanic Annapurna region is captured in a unique and charismatic dominance over the blue sky. The colossal Annapurna massif includes Annapurna South, Annapurna III,IV, Himculi , Machapuchre all stand up with snow capped. Locales and their strong believes on colorful cultural traditions is another amazing experience for the trekkers.<\/p>\n<p style=\"text-align: justify;\">Khayer Barah route is mainly used to trek during two big festivals celebrated in Khayer Lake which is held annually each year. During the festivals the villagers consume blood believing that it will heal any disease.
